The postcode WA16 8EN is located in Cheshire East It was introduced in January 1980 and is an active postcode. WA16 8EN is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

WA16 8EN is one of the more de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 4.9 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of WA16 8EN as Constrained city dwellers > Ageing city dwellers > Ageing communities and families.

The closest road name to WA16 8EN is Church Mews which is centered 16 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Middle Walk and is 64 m away. The closest railway station is Knutsford Rail Station, 519 m away.

The closest primary school to WA16 8EN (for ages 11 and under) is St Vincent's Catholic Primary School. It achieved an OFSTED rating of Good on September 21, 2017.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is Knutsford Academy. The last OFSTED inspection on November 4, 2021 rated this school as Good

The local pub for residents of WA16 8EN is Builders Arms and is 236 m away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Very Good on September 14, 2018. The nearest takeaway food is available from Canton and is 507 m dist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Very Good on February 18, 2021.

Residents reported an average download speed of 98 Mbps and an average upload speed of 14.3 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 68.4% of residents have broadband access of ultrafast 300+ Mbps.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 2.2 out of 10.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 0.4 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for WA16 8EN is covered by the Cheshire police force association and Central and Eastern Cheshire is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
